We have just switched over the forum editor to the latest version, known as the 'Rich Editor'.
UPDATE: Just to give some context for the reasons we have changed the editor -
The old editor
We’ve been using the legacy ‘WYSIWYG’ editor for years. It hasn’t had meaningful updates in a long time, and it’s become increasingly buggy and fragile, especially on newer browsers and devices. Many members think it's fine but don't hear the regular complaints we receive - that it's not working on X device, or version of Android/iOS - That words disappear, @mentioning a user is impossible , and many, many other issues.
Why we have to switch
We first tried moving to a new editor in April 2023, but rolled it back because the experience wasn’t good enough.
Since then we’ve intentionally delayed another attempt for as long as we could. But we’re now at the point where the old editor isn’t properly supported and keeping it running is getting harder.
Many fixes and improvements members have asked for are actually available from our forum provider and have been for some time, but they only work with the newer editor. Staying on the old one blocks those changes and increases the risk of more breakages.
Quotations
We hear you on quotations - it was the biggest issue last time and we expected it would be again.
We’ve raised this strongly with our forum provider, but the current quoting behaviour is tied to the new editor and is the version they’ve chosen.
Please keep sharing specific examples of what’s not working for you - we’ll continue feeding them back and pushing for improvements.
Thanks for bearing with us.

The post quoting feature needs to be improved. There's nothing worse than having to scroll past page after page of long posts being quoted, apart perhaps from posts/quotes that don't identify who the original poster was.
Under the old system it was easy to quote a post and just delete irrelevant text (or images) - but the new way means either quoting the whole post, or using the MSE suggested workaround of manually copying the text into a quote, in which case the original poster information is lost.
Also, how is it now possible to quote two (or more) original posts in one reply - particularly if the two posts are by different forum members?
